Parkie J. Stephenson, 91, of Chattanooga, passed away on Thursday, January 19, 2017.

She was born on Nov. 23, 1925, in McMinn County, and was a graduate of Calhoun High School.

Parkie retired from the Hamilton County Nursing Home where she worked as an assistant in the pharmacy.

She was a member of Silverdale Baptist Church for 47 years.

She was preceded in death by her parents, Garry and Etta Johnson, two sisters, Narcy Swafford, Inez Everett and five brothers, Huey, Wesley, Jarvis, Glenn and Roy Johnson.

Survivors include her loving husband of 72 years, Alvin Earl Stephenson, two sons, James Gary (Liz) Stephenson, of Ft. Lupton, Colorado, Dr. Allan Stephenson, of Rome, Ga., four grandchildren, Dana, Eric, Hope and Anna, sister, Dolly Kelley, of Az., and several nieces and nephews.
